BUXUS MIC KOREANA
Grower Notes:
Buxus microphylla var koreana is commonly referred to as Korean Littleleaf Boxwood or Littleleaf Boxwood. It is a cross between Buxus microphylla var Koreana and Buxus sempervirens. It is a broadleaf evergreen shrub with an upright habit and dense, medium green leaves that turn bronzy brown in winter. It is one of the hardiest of boxwoods and takes pruning well. It is a low maintenance boxwood that is ideal for mass plantings, hedges, topiaries and container gardening.
Korean Littleleaf Boxwood thrives in full to part sun in average, evenly moist, well-drained soils.
